luminaries (C1)
noun
Pronunciation: /ˈluːmɪnəriz/
Definition
People who are important and influential in a particular subject or field.
Examples
The conference attracted luminaries from the worlds of science, art, and politics.
She is considered one of the great luminaries of modern literature.
The event honored the luminaries who had made significant contributions to the community.
